Section 42B — Pensions Act 2004: Financial penalty for failure to comply with a section 38 contribution notice

Text of the provision Official document

Financial penalty for failure to comply with a section 38 contribution notice 42B 1 This section applies where a contribution notice is issued to a person under section 38.

2 Section 88A (financial penalties) applies to the person if the person, without reasonable excuse, fails to pay the debt due by virtue of the contribution notice to—

a the trustees or managers of the scheme, or b the Board of the Pension Protection Fund (as the case may be), before the date specified in the contribution notice for the purposes of this subsection (see section 40(2A)).

3 The Regulator may not issue a warning notice to the person in respect of the imposition of a penalty under section 88A as it applies by virtue of subsection (2) if an application under section 41(7) has been made—

a in relation to the contribution notice, or b in relation to a contribution notice which is a corresponding contribution notice for the purposes of section 40(8), and the application has not been determined, withdrawn or abandoned.

4 In this section “ warning notice ” means a notice given as mentioned in section 96(2)(a).
